A VME-based data acquisition system for nuclear physics and detector laboratories

Description
In this paper,we report a laboratory DAQ system based on VME bus, for applications in nuclear physics and the detector tests. It uses a commercial ADC card and a single board computer as a crate controller. They are based on the VME bus.The software is based on the ROOT framework. A canvas window is employed for online monitoring, and the acquired data are stored as Histograms in a ROOT file. The data acquisition speed can rea MB/s. A spectrum of 241Am 59 keV γ-ray collected with a CdZnTe detector is shown to demonstrate the system. (authors)
